Suzy Wong's 2 - Devil's Playground
Tucked along Soi Seadragon in the heart of Patong's entertainment district, this bar and hostess venue is a well-established fixture on Phuket's nightlife circuit. The setup follows a classic Bangkok-style model, with female hosts available to keep guests company over drinks throughout the evening. English-speaking staff and attentive supervision contribute to the polished, social atmosphere that draws repeat visitors. Inside, guests can expect stylish decor, strong lighting effects, music, and a buzzing crowd that builds as the night progresses. The venue caters to solo travellers, couples, and groups alike. Hosts are friendly and sociable, though visitors should be aware that buying drinks for staff is part of the business model and can be a persistent feature of the experience. Some guests find this adds to the fun; others have noted feeling pressured, so it is worth setting personal boundaries early in the evening. Good to know: This type of venue is most active after 10 PM, with the atmosphere peaking well into the early hours. Soi Seadragon is walkable and well-lit, with tuk-tuks and taxis available nearby for onward travel. Casual dress is generally acceptable. Drink prices can add up quickly, particularly when hosting staff, so arriving with a clear budget in mind is a practical consideration for a comfortable night out.

Tips for Visiting Nightlife & Bars
Carry Your Passport or a Copy
Clubs and some bars check IDs strictly, especially in Bangkok's Thonglor, RCA, and Sukhumvit areas. A photo of your passport info page on your phone usually works, but carrying a laminated photocopy is safer.
Know the Closing Times
Legal closing time is 2 AM for most venues, though enforcement varies. In Bangkok's designated entertainment zones (RCA, Silom Soi 2/4, Khao San), some clubs stay open until 4 AM. Islands tend to be more relaxed about hours.
Buy Bucket Drinks Cautiously
Island bucket drinks (mixed spirits in a small bucket) are cheap and fun but notoriously strong and inconsistent. Stick to one, stay hydrated, and never leave your drink unattended at beach parties.
